Are you guys actually into Pokemon? Isn't that show geared to 12 and under? It was cool when I was a kid but... Undecided

Yeah, the show is.  But the show came out after Red and Blue versions became unprecedented successes.  The games are geared for people old enough to battle effectively.  You ever watch a battle video on YouTube?  The best trainers are upwards of 25 years old, simply because the competitive battling is so in-depth and dependent on huge amounts of micromanaging.
